My 1972 Weatogue home has wet plaster and lath. Why is lead testing required before demolition?

The EPA RRP rule mandates lead-safe practices for any disturbance in pre-1978 structures. The average build year in Weatogue Center is near the 1958 asbestos common-use cutoff. Wet demolition can aerosolize lead dust from old paint and joint compound. The Simsbury Building Department requires compliance documentation. We conduct mandatory EPA RRP lead testing and, if indicated, asbestos screening before any controlled demolition to meet legal and insurance standards.

How soon must water damage be addressed to prevent mold in my Weatogue home?

The documented mold growth window is 48–72 hours after intrusion. After 72 hours, Category 2 grey water can degrade to Category 3 black water, and microbial amplification is presumed. Beginning mitigation within this window is the 2026 standard of care. Delay shifts liability and can invalidate policy provisions for microbial remediation, requiring more extensive, costly protocols.

What's the difference between 'clean' and 'black' water, and how can I lower my CT premium?

Category 1 is clean water from a supply line. Your described event is Category 2 grey water, containing significant contamination from appliances or fixtures. Category 3 black water is grossly contaminated from sewage or flooding. Insurers in CT now offer a 5-8% premium credit for IoT leak sensors (e.g., Moen Flo). These devices provide automatic shutoff and instant alerts, converting a potential Category 3 claim into a minor Category 1 event, dramatically reducing loss severity.

The area feels dry to the touch. Why does my Weatogue Center home still need professional drying?

'Dry to the touch' is a sensory illusion. The scientific standard of care (IICRC S500) requires achieving a psychrometric equilibrium of 40 Grains Per Pound (GPP) at 70°F to halt microbial activity. Vapor pressure within walls and subfloors in our climate drives moisture outward. We use thermo-hygrometers to measure GPP and confirm the structure is dry to the standard, not just to the touch.

What is the first critical step I should take after a major water leak?

Initiate rapid utility shutdown. Stop the water source at the main shut-off valve and kill power to the affected zone at the breaker panel. This is the definitive action for 'loss of use' mitigation. For homes near Talcott Mountain State Park, knowing your shut-off valve location ahead of time is critical. This single step limits Category 2 water volume, reduces electrical hazard, and establishes a clear point of origin for the insurance incident log.
